The Project Engineer-Advanced Engineering role for Cytiva is responsible for entry level support Engineering Staff of Capital and Plant Support Projects ranging from $15 to $150M. This position will lead small to mid-level Projects with Management Support and Direction. This position has the workload of weeks to months at your desk designing custom Equipment to daily job on-site Management of Contractor Force for Installation or physically handling the installation yourself. The role must conform to ability to handle both aspects as a requirement. Truly some of the few remaining positions where an Engineer is expected to be using hand tools, bending SS Tube, soldering copper, assembling Equipment, etc. in todays workforce!

This position is part of the Advanced Engineering Group located within Pensacola, FL and will be an on-site, full time position. The Advanced Engineering Group is a Global Corporate Engineering Group that services multiple sites within the United States and abroad. The Engineers within this Group are considered as Technical Subject Matter Experts in all equipment related aspects from R&D Conceptual Designs to Full Scale Production Equipment to support Membrane Manufacturing of Life Changing Media used within all Filtration from Blood to Water and all available gases within market!

What you’ll do as a Project Engineer within Advanced Engineering Group @ Cytiva:

  • Lead moderate size and or support large-scale projects from initial conception through completion including Equipment Design to Mechanical & Fluid Process Engineering for Designing New Processes and modification to new and old converting/test equipment for the use in media and membrane manufacturing while generating and maintaining detailed budgets and timelines, which includes all pertinent information related to specific projects assigned
  • Supervise contractors (civil, plumbing, electrical and mechanical contractors) and coordinate mechanical assembly of Your Designs or Designs by Advanced Engineering Group while also having a Hands-On Engineering Approach where, as applicable, you will assemble your Design, Install and Qualify. Truly a rare Opportunity to Design and Build your Design in today's Industry.
  • Characterize manufacturing processes and materials to identify and understand critical process drivers and establish appropriate controls for these process drivers
  • Develop and lead qualification efforts for changes in manufacturing processes, changes in raw materials, and introduction of new products into production
  • Proficient user of Microsoft Office, AutoCad, Minitab, or other commonly used technical software with a High Level of Proficiency in 3D CAD Software (Inventor, SolidWorks, Catia, Pro-E, Revit or alike). Cytiva is a AutoDesk Inventor Corporation.

Who you are: 

  • Bachelor’s degree in Mechanical or Chemical Engineering with Basic knowledge in the converting and or process industry with a strong background in mechanical, electrical or chemical engineering for chemical/polymer processing equipment, and/or fluid handling.
  • Standard to Highly Experienced Knowledge in general Hand Tools, Power Tools and working on Machinery/Equipment (Mechanically Inclined preferred). Intermediate to Medium Knowledge in Machining Processes to understand feasible Design Applications. Working knowledge of industrial safety standards and regulations and principles in a regulatory environment(OSHA).
  • Ability to lead and/or contribute to programs which will encompass a variety of cross-functional technical engineering disciplines utilizing in-house as well as outside Engineering resources.

It would be a plus if you also possess previous experience in:

  • Evaluates systems and or processes to isolate root causes and implements corrective actions, Coordinate testing of materials with internal and external laboratories and analyze results identifying solutions relative to customer requirements, problems and opportunities
  • Working knowledge of SPC, Design of Experiments (DOE), Measurement Systems Analysis, statistical hypothesis testing, Lean Six Sigma and/or structured problem solving approaches
  • Working knowledge and experience with risk assessment, risk mitigation techniques and process validation methods and documentation (IQ/OQ/PQ, Gage R&R)

Danaher is a global science and technology innovator committed to helping our customers solve complex challenges and improve quality of life around the world. A global network of more than 25 operating companies, we drive meaningful innovation in some of today’s most dynamic industries through our operating companies in four strategic platforms: Life Sciences, Diagnostics, Water Quality and Product Identification. The engine at the heart of our success is the Danaher Business System (DBS), a set of tools that enables continuous improvement around lean, growth and leadership. Through the ingenuity of our people, the power of DBS and the impact of our meaningful technologies, we help realize life’s potential in ourselves and for those we serve.
